Connecticut 1948 Presidential Election
Democratic Candidate vs. Republican Candidate
Republican Candidate won the Connecticut 1948 presidential election with 437,754 votes (49.5%), a margin of R+1.6. Connecticut's 7 electoral votes went to the Republican ticket.
